It is believed … Web12.8 Secondary hardening. Some elements, particularly Mo and V, produce quite high tempering temperatures. In quantities above about 1% for Mo and 1 2 % for V, a precipitation reaction is also introduced which has its maximum hardening effect at 550°C.
